#250aa2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#250aa2 is composed of 14.5% red, 3.9%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.2% cyan, 93.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 250.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.4% and a lightness of 33.7%. #250aa2 color hex could be obtained by blending #4a14ff with #000045.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#250aa2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03010e is the darkest color, while #fbfbff is the lightest one.
